Pricing concerns spark oxygen market inspection in Lhasa

In light of recent concerns raised by netizens on social media platforms regarding exorbitant oxygen prices, the Lhasa Administration for Market Regulation has initiated a targeted law enforcement inspection of the oxygen market.

As per updates from the official WeChat account of the Lhasa city government, the lack of transparency in pricing for carbon fiber high-pressure oxygen cylinders stands out as a significant issue. Carbon fiber high-pressure oxygen cylinders have emerged as a new commodity, and there needs to be more familiarization and price awareness among the general public regarding the product.

Market pricing shows significant discrepancies because relatively unified pricing has yet to be set, which is the cause of the exorbitant oxygen prices, according to the official WeChat account.

Moving forward, the market regulation department in Lhasa will enhance its monitoring of oxygen suppliers, ensuring timely dissemination of prices to the public.

Regulatory departments will take decisive action against any illicit pricing related to oxygen to maintain market order and protect the legitimate rights and interests of consumers.

The prices for oxygen in Lhasa currently vary as follows:

Refilling prices for oxygen steel cylinders: 40L ranges from 90 to 100 yuan ($12.6 to $14), 15L costs 70 yuan, 10L is priced at 50 yuan, 7L at 40 yuan, and 4L at 30 yuan.

Disposable pressing oxygen cylinders vary in price from 15 to 25 yuan. Refilling prices for carbon fiber high-pressure oxygen tanks are as follows: 1.6L costs 50 yuan, and 2.0L costs 70 yuan.
